Sash windows are popular installments in numerous UK properties as well as the layout enables them to be opened up flat and also vertically. This provides you choices in just how the unit can operate and also a style can match your residence's look. Although generally seen in Victorian and also Georgian properties, sash windows are currently ending up being common in various other sort of homes also. Together with pvcu frames you'll stay away from rotting, warping, breaking and also rusting too.

 

Combined with uPVC frames, sash windows will have the longevity as well as weather condition resistance to last well for years with little upkeep called for. uPVC sash windows can be opened up either horizontally or vertically giving you complete control of the style. The design is usually seen in Victorian buildings and also can be made to fit any dimension needed.

Average Sash window cost in Totland Bay

The regular cost of sash windows is around £400-600 per window, so you're looking at about £2,000 to install 4 sash windows in a flat, and up to and exceeding £5,000 for replacing all the windows in a standard-sized home.

Totland Bay

Totland Bay is a bay on the west shore of the Isle of Wight, England. It lies one-quarter of an mile (0.4 kilometres) to the west of the village of Totland from which it takes its name. It deals with north west and also has a 2.5-mile-long (4.0 km) coastline and is composed of a straight west encountering coastline which has a beach, concrete seawall, groynes and also abandoned 450-foot-long (140 m) Victorian pier as well as a straight north encountering rocky coast. It extends from Warden Point in the north to Hatherwood Point in the south-west. The seabed is a mix of mud as well as sand, free from numerous underwater outcrops, this makes it a prominent anchorage factor for vessels. The coastline is predominantly tile. Given that 2001 the top quality of the coastline has been high sufficient for it to be granted the Seaside Award Flag. In the summer season, clutter as well as algae are eliminated every day, with the latter being composted by regional farmers. Presently, the pier is being refurbished to re-open the cafe which was there prior to. The bay is ideal viewed from Headon Warren or anywhere along the concrete seawall. The Isle of Wight Coastal Path leaves the seawall from Warden Indicate Widdick Chine.

how long does double glazing last?

Just like every other thing in your house, your double glazed windows have an expected lifespan attached to it as it gradually becomes less functional and less efficient over time. Although there are actually top quality windows which are able to last a very long time, but the fact still remains that nothing can stand the test of time or last forever. Even the best quality double glazed windows will eventually need to be replaced at some point. So exactly how long do double glazing windows last before need a replacement?

To make it brief, most double glazing window units are typically expected to last an average of 20 years. This number of years can, however, vary within the range of 10 to 35 years based on the several factors such as the type, quality of materials as well as installation and where the windows are located.

The reason for the depreciation in double glazing windows is, over time, the windows may be subjected to some wear, tear as well as all kinds of minor damages which includes gas filled insulated glazing unit slowly and gradually leaking. According to the Centre for Sustainable Energy, the evaporation of 25 percent of gas will ultimately minimize the windows’ thermal performance. And when this occurs, fitting a secondary glazing measure or replacing the windows should be put into consideration.

Another factor leading to the gradual depreciation in double glazing windows over time has to do with condensation. When the window collects between the layers of glass due to the failure of the seal of the perimeter and the saturation of the desiccant, can only be solved by IGU replacement.

And finally, the ravages of time also has a way of taking its toll on double glazing windows. This can happen in so many ways such that the window becomes a lot less efficient and later needing to be replaced.

Will double glazing increase my property’s value?

These days, buyers expect homes to have double glazing. People recognise the benefits of installing double glazing, so if you don’t have it installed you should consider it. You’ll increase your property’s value and give it a better chance of selling faster, since single glazed properties are also more likely to have problems with damp and mould which could put buyers off.

How can I find out how energy efficient my new windows will be?

All new windows come with an energy efficiency rating from A to G. A is best, while G is the lowest rating. Anything above C is considered good, but these days most companies will be able to supply you with A-rated windows to maximise your energy efficiency.

What is the Window Energy Rating (WER)?

The energy efficiency of windows is measured using ratings, varying from A, the most efficient, to G, the least efficient. This scheme is run by the British Fenestration Council (BFRC). To comply with Building Regulations you’ll need windows of energy efficiency at least level C.
